DSP
Phần mềm được thiết kế để xử lý kỹ thuật số tín hiệu âm thanh trong thời gian thực.

Основное назначение программы D.S.P. – захват сигналов, поступающих на вход аудиокарты компьютера, обработка их с помощью специальных алгоритмов и математических моделей и вывод. Приложение основано на интуитивно-понятном визуальном программировании, что позволяет без знания каких-либо языков путем взаимодействия с визуальными компонентами создавать схемы различной степени сложности. Графическое ядро данного софта выполнено на OpenGL.
Giao diện phần mềm cũng đơn giản và tiện lợi. Do sự hiện diện của cấu trúc dự án, được trình bày trong một cửa sổ riêng biệt dưới dạng cây phân cấp, có thể thực hiện chuyển đổi nhanh theo cấp độ. Mỗi thành phần xử lý có bảng điều khiển riêng với các thông số có thể chỉnh sửa. Cửa sổ chính chứa các chỉ báo chính: kích thước của bộ đệm âm thanh, tốc độ mẫu, các kênh card âm thanh, lượng tải trên hệ thống trong quá trình xử lý tín hiệu.
Cần lưu ý rằng ứng dụng DSP không phải là một sản phẩm hoàn chỉnh. Chức năng mở rộng với mỗi phiên bản mới, các thành phần xử lý mới được tạo, thuật toán được tối ưu hóa, lỗi được sửa. Tại thời điểm viết, chương trình cho phép giải quyết thành công các vấn đề:
- về trực quan hóa các tín hiệu bằng cách hiển thị biểu đồ của chúng dưới dạng các hàm biên độ theo thời gian bằng cách sử dụng thành phần dao động;
- tạo ra các dạng sóng phức tạp bằng cách sử dụng các tổ hợp bộ xử lý khác nhau với khả năng thay đổi tần số, biên độ và pha, điều chỉnh phát lại sang các kênh trái hoặc phải của card âm thanh;
- phân tích phổ của tín hiệu, được trình bày dưới dạng sơ đồ mật độ phổ;
- theo định nghĩa của tần số cơ bản;
- về việc lọc tần số tín hiệu bằng cách sử dụng tiếp xúc với nó với các bộ lọc tần số thấp và cao, băng thông và notch.

Ngoài ra, bằng cách sử dụng chương trình DSP, bạn có thể thực hiện khuếch đại tín hiệu, điều chế biên độ, tách phổ thành các thành phần thấp và cao, độ trễ thời gian, tính toán hệ số tương quan của hai tín hiệu và hơn thế nữa. Trong số các tính năng hữu ích khác là lưu trữ thông tin về các dự án đã lưu / mở mới nhất, hỗ trợ các tệp được tạo trong các phiên bản trước của chương trình, hiệu chỉnh tín hiệu, đọc tệp sóng, thay đổi số lượng kênh trong các thành phần xử lý.
Trước khi bắt đầu công việc, cần phải định cấu hình các tham số tín hiệu (kích thước bộ đệm, tần số lấy mẫu, v.v.) và các thiết bị đầu vào / đầu ra với số lượng và độ sâu bit của các kênh. Mặc dù thực tế là các tham số này có thể làm giảm độ trễ và cải thiện chất lượng tín hiệu, chúng phải được thay đổi hết sức thận trọng.
Nhà phát triển phần mềm DSP được gọi là "Ivan Kulibin" từ thành phố Kholmsk (Nga, Sakhalin Oblast). Bản phát hành đầu tiên của chương trình được phát hành vào tháng 5 năm 2013.
Ứng dụng này là miễn phí và được phân phối trên cơ sở "như hiện tại". Tác giả cảnh báo rằng ông không chịu trách nhiệm về thiệt hại gây ra trong quá trình sử dụng phần mềm này.
Ngôn ngữ của giao diện phần mềm là tiếng Nga. Không có hướng dẫn sử dụng.
Hiện tại, DSP được thiết kế để chạy trên nền tảng Microsoft Windows. Trong tương lai, có kế hoạch cho sự xuất hiện của một phiên bản riêng cho Linux - Debian và Ubuntu. Phần mềm này có một số hạn chế - tần số tín hiệu được nghiên cứu không được vượt quá 22050 Hz và có độ trễ trong quá trình xử lý tín hiệu tùy thuộc vào trình điều khiển của card âm thanh, kích thước của bộ đệm dữ liệu và một số thông số khác. Ngoài ra, số lượng bộ xử lý tối đa được sử dụng trong mạch, trong đó quá trình vẫn ổn định, phụ thuộc vào sức mạnh của máy tính và chỉ có thể được tìm thấy theo kinh nghiệm.
Phân phối chương trình: miễn phí.
Trang web DSP chính thức: http://vk.com/dsp_project_community
Nhận xét
Đăng nhận xét